In Part Two of our special investigation into Palantir Technologies, On the Record with Christian Briggs takes listeners beyond the headlines and into the rapidly evolving world of artificial intelligence, digital identity, surveillance technology, and the global race to control information.Palantir is often portrayed as either the world's most powerful surveillance company or simply another enterprise software firm. The reality is far more complex—and potentially far more consequential. This episode explores what Palantir actually does, how its software is used by governments and Fortune 500 companies, and why its technology sits at the center of one of the most important debates of the 21st century.We examine the rise of digital identity systems, the explosion of data generated by modern society, and how advanced software platforms are helping organizations connect information that once existed in isolated databases. From hospitals and supply chains to military logistics and disaster response, the ability to transform massive amounts of information into real-time decisions is reshaping nearly every major institution.The episode also investigates automated license plate reader networks, the growing use of artificial intelligence inside government agencies, and the expanding ecosystem of cloud computing, cybersecurity, satellites, and advanced analytics that many experts believe will define the next generation of digital infrastructure. Along the way, we explore the promises these technologies offer—greater efficiency, stronger national security, improved public safety, and faster emergency response—as well as the difficult questions they raise about privacy, transparency, accountability, and civil liberties.Rather than relying on speculation or sensationalism, this documentary-style investigation separates established facts from interpretation, examining both the arguments of supporters and the concerns raised by critics. It asks whether society is adequately prepared for a future in which artificial intelligence increasingly assists with operational decisions, digital information becomes the foundation of modern governance, and software plays an ever-larger role in how governments and corporations understand the world around them.Whether you see these developments as the next great technological revolution or as a turning point that demands greater public oversight, one thing is becoming increasingly clear: the digital infrastructure of tomorrow is being built today.This is the conclusion to our two-part series on Palantir, artificial intelligence, and the technologies that are quietly reshaping the future of modern civilization.
